identifying weather patterns\nif an area has high air pressure and low humidity, what type of weather will it most likely have?\nsevere storms\nmuggy, rainy weather\nsunny, clear skies

Answer

Brief Explanations:

High - pressure systems generally bring sinking air which inhibits cloud formation. Low humidity means there is little moisture available for cloud and precipitation formation. So, sunny and clear - sky weather is likely.

Answer:

sunny, clear skies
